Nit is a 58-year-old construction worker from Phnom Penh. He has one daughter, four sons, and eight grandchildren. All of his children are also construction workers, and Nit’s wife looks after the grandchildren.
About six months ago, Nit developed a cataract in his left eye, causing itchiness, tearing, and blurry vision. As a result of his impaired vision, Nit has been unable to work and is worried about supporting his family. He experiences difficulty seeing things clearly, including colors and faces, and is nervous about falling when walking. He is currently unable to go places on his own.
When Nit learned about our medical partner, Children’s Surgical Centre, he traveled for one hour seeking treatment. On June 1st, doctors will perform a small incision cataract surgery and an intraocular lens implant in his left eye to repair his vision. After recovery, Nit will be able to see clearly again.
